Check L1 and L2 for proper line phasing.
Check wiring; correct any errors.
Inspect the Pre-Ignition Interlock switches and make sure
they work
properly.
Check fuel valve operation. Valve must close within five
seconds.
Reset and sequence the relay module.
During STANDBY or PREPURGE, measure the voltage be-
tween terminal 17 and G (ground). Supply voltage should be
present. If not, the Pre-ignition Interlock switches are defec-
tive and need replacing.
If the fault persists, replace the relay module.

Check limits to make sure they are satisfied after resetting.
Check electrical connections to terminal 7 of wiring subbase.
Reset relay module.
If the fault persists, replace the relay module.
